It's had:
New sump
New oil pump
New timing belt, tensioners, pulleys and water pump
Freshly reground crank (+0.25mm) with brand new shells and bearings, oil seals and rtv red on output side.
New sump gasket with magnetic sump plug.
Block shott blasted back and hand painted black
Coscast head shott blasted and handpainted silver.
Valve stem oil seals replaced along with bronze guides.
Valves were polished and re-ground.
All new nuts and bolts for rocker, sump etc.
Group A , 4 leaf head gasket.
XE cam fitted to inlet side and timed to suit.
Polished chrome dipstick pipe.
Polished chrome water rail.
Genuine vauxhall cool running thermostat.
Braided water pipes for the turbo.
Hybrid turbo rebuild using k24/k16 mix.
Uprated actuator.
Custom, made to order 10mm HT leads in blue.
A full mixture of samco and roose silicone pipes.
Brand new intercooler with custom pipes and silicone joints.
Custom loom, simplified to run the essentials. Mated to motronic ecu with eds phase 3 chip.
Aluminium crank pulley.
Brand new twin piston BOV
Injectors were cleaned via ultra sound.

I've also been supplied with a staggered step racing oil seal for the turbo which I will need to fit.

If youre referring to the hole in the picture that is your drain hole for tha battery tray, dont plate it over as you will have a swimming pool under there when it rains!

And if you mean the other bit on the inner side of the splash guard that is where the bottom of the aerial mounts onto the splash guard, its been snapped off and put back in upside down, but can be removed and plated should you wish, although if its not rotted around there id leave as you wont see it and plastic is lighter than metal lol

on the problem about alingment.

take out the LET.
put the front panel on, it can only really go in one place (read the guide in my sig)
put it in place, put on the tie bars so you know they line up,
then weld it in place so you know its all ok.

put a big ratchet strap around the inner wings to put them in if it needs it!

and then once the front end is solid then hang your massive paper weight in there lol if its still out (which it shouldnt be) then ask :)
